Cinema lovers are in for a treat as Jio Studios & Aamir Khan Productions have announced a special offer on their latest release, ‘Laapataa Ladies’. The movie has received an overwhelming response and appreciation from the audience, prompting the studios to reduce the ticket prices to just ₹100. This offer is valid on the occasion of International Women’s Day, and is a delightful move by the studios to celebrate this special day.

The movie ‘Laapataa Ladies’ directed by Kiran Rao and produced by Aamir Khan and Jyoti Deshpande has been well-received by the audience since its release on March 1st, 2024. The film is presented by Jio Studios and is based on an award-winning story by Biplab Goswami, promising an engaging narrative.

AKP has taken a unique initiative to reduce ticket prices to ₹100 across theaters nationwide on Women’s Day. This initiative reflects their commitment to making quality cinema accessible to a wider audience. AKP is known for its impactful storytelling and urban cool narratives, and it aims to celebrate the love and support received by ‘Laapataa Ladies’ by offering a more affordable cinematic experience.

The charm of the film ‘Laapataa Ladies’ can be attributed to the screenplay and dialogue crafted by Sneha Desai, along with additional dialogues by Divyanidhi Sharma. ‘Laapataa Ladies’ is a film presented by Jio Studios and directed by Kiran Rao. The movie is produced by Aamir Khan and Jyoti Deshpande and has been made under the banner of Aamir Khan Productions and Kindling Productions. The script is based on an award-winning story by Biplab Goswami. The film is now released in cinemas. The screenplay and dialogue are written by Sneha Desai, while the additional dialogues have been penned by Divyanidhi Sharma.
